Wine Advocate
Wine Advocate
    90 / 100

byRobert Parkerthe4/30/2014

A big-time sleeper of the vintage from proprietor Silvio Denz, this sensational 2011 transcends the vintage as well as the reputation of the appellation. It exhibits a dense ruby/purple color along with plenty of chocolaty berry fruit and a plump, full-bodied, opulent, layered style. This is about as good as a Lalande de Pomerol can be. Drink it over the next 6-8 years.

Wine Advocate
Wine Advocate
    88-90 / 100

byRobert Parkerthe4/30/2012

The 2011 Chambrun (94% Merlot and 6% Cabernet Franc that hit 14% natural alcohol) exhibits chocolate, roast beef, smoke, mocha and black cherry notes. This fleshy 2011 is ideal for drinking over the next 7-8 years. Now owned by the dynamic proprietor Silvio Denz, also the owner of Lalique crystal and Chateau Faugeres, this small estate in Lalande de Pomerol is an up-and-coming star. I liked the basic cuvee as much as their special reserve selection, Le Bourg.

The Wine Cellar Insider
The Wine Cellar Insider
    87-90 / 100

byJeff Levethe4/27/2012

2011 De Chambrun Lalande de Pomerol From vineyards planted in quartz, gravel, clay and limestone. This blend of 94% Merlot and 6% Cabernet Franc has an earthy black cherry and cocoa perfume with medium body and a red plum finish. 87-90 Pts
